The convergence of flight simulation technology and surgical training has given birth to a transformative tool in healthcare: robotic flight simulator-based surgery systems. Originally developed for aviation to train pilots in high-stakes scenarios, these simulators now adapt to medical education, offering precision, repeatability, and real-time feedback that traditional methods (e.g., cadaver labs) cannot match. Over 70% of top-tier medical schools now use these simulators, with early adopters reporting a 35% improvement in trainee confidence and a 28% reduction in surgical errors during real procedures.

What makes these simulators unique is their ability to replicate intricate surgical environments. For example, [AeroSurg]’s system uses motion-tracking sensors and 3D imaging to mimic the tactile challenges of laparoscopic surgery, such as tissue resistance and instrument slippage. Trainees wear haptic gloves that provide feedback on pressure applied, ensuring they learn to handle delicate procedures with precision. This realism has made robotic flight simulators 2x more effective than 2D video training, according to a 2024 study in the Journal of Medical Simulation.

Global adoption is accelerating, with North America leading at 45% market share, driven by advanced healthcare infrastructure and early tech adoption. Europe follows at 30%, with the EU’s “Digital Education Action Plan” subsidizing simulator purchases for medical universities. APAC, however, is the fastest-growing region (CAGR 10.5%), as countries like India and China expand their medical training capacities to meet rising patient demand. In India, [RoboSurg Labs] reported a 50% sales spike after partnering with the government to deploy simulators in 50 medical colleges.

This market growth reflects a broader shift toward tech-driven healthcare education. As robotic surgery becomes mainstream, simulators are no longer optional—they’re essential for producing competent surgeons.
